The month of September continues to be busy when it comes to road construction. Here are a few things to be aware of for the week of September 15th as you head out on our local roadways, provided by various local agencies and NY 511.

City of Binghamton

On Monday, September 15th, milling and paving of Main Street between Floral Avenue and Glenwood Avenue began. Traffic is limited to one lane during construction, with closure of the eastbound lanes first. A detour is in place on Grand Boulevard. Paving is expected to be complete around the end of September.
On Wednesday, September 17th, the Leroy Street and Helen Street Reconstruction Project is scheduled to begin. Leroy Street from Helen Street to Kneeland Avenue will be closed to through traffic during working hours. It will reopen overnight and on weekends. A detour will be in place on Riverside Drive. Leroy Street is expected to reopen by the second week of October, with work then beginning on Helen Street.
Roadwork on US Route 11 in both directions between Century Drive and Page Road. Two north lanes of four are blocked for wall replacement to occur through November 15th between 7 a.m. and 3 p.m.

Broome County Highway Work For The Week Of September 15

• Paving on Stateline Road – County Route 225 from Old Route 17 to the Pennsylvania Line
• Cleaning ditches and rebuilding shoulders on Saddlemire Road, Trim Street, Brady Hill Road, Ballyhack Road, and Hyde Street
• Culvert work on Hyde Street
• Grader patching on Dunham Hill Road and East Maine Road
• Mowing right of way and painting on various county roads
Roadwork on NY Route 17 westbound over Choconut Creek in Vestal. One alternate lane of two lanes blocked for bridge repairs through October 17th between the hours of 6 a.m. and 4 p.m.

Town Of Union

Roadwork on the NY Route 201 northbound area of the Town of Union. One lane of the two lanes is blocked. Soundwall removal and replacement at the Riverside Drive exit. Night work continues through September 18th between 9 p.m. and 8 a.m., with the right lane blocked during these hours.

Tioga County

Continuing work on Interstate 81/Route 17 in Tioga County from Owego to Apalachin, with the construction section narrowed to one lane of traffic for east and west travel.
